кнопка стиля (jquery) в IE для автоматического переноса - PullRequest
0 голосов
/ 16 февраля 2012

Из-за длины кода я не могу разместить его здесь, я создал демонстрационную страницу .

  1. Используя IE, чтобы открыть страницу.
  2. Нажмите на ссылку «Добавить».
  3. Затем нажмите «Указать типы запросов».

Ниже приведен скриншот из IE8:

screenshot from IE8

Вы должны бытьвозможность просмотра нужного макета при просмотре страницы с использованием Chrome, Safari и Firefox

screenshot from Chrome Это скриншот из Chrome.

Для IE я попытался поместить список checkbox в div (#request_type) и установите его width (что-то вроде 150px), надеюсь, что список checkbox обернется, но он не сработал.

Ответы [ 3 ]

0 голосов
/ 20 февраля 2012

Для единообразного вида просто определите ваши элементы label как display:inline-block для IE только с помощью условного комментария, который вы можете поместить в заголовок документа, например:

<!--[if lt IE 9]>
.ui-button {
    display: inline-block;
}
<![endif]-->
0 голосов
/ 22 февраля 2012

Я перешел по вашему URL выше и не вижу кнопок.

Примечание к вашему принятому ответу.display: inline-block не всегда хорошо работает в IE7, если это поддерживаемый браузер для вашей страницы / приложения.

0 голосов
/ 20 февраля 2012

Сложно понять, что здесь происходит, но плавающие надписи помогают держать элементы в пределах их собственного столбца:

#request_type label {
  float: left;
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...